Walk the Talk of Accountability (Part 1)
This is the first of a 7-part series on the topic of
accountability, based on book “Crucial Accountability”, 2013 (authors Kerry Patterson,
Joseph Grenny, David Maxfield, Ron McMillan, Al Switzler)
“One of the problems
is I internalize everything. I can’t express anger; I grow a tumor instead.” - Woody Allen
It is simple to hang a framed value list on an office wall
that includes “Accountability”; however, are employees holding each other
accountable when visible behaviours state otherwise? It’s not an easy thing to
do.
